  • dragonwriter 11 years ago

    Unauthorized negotiation with a foreign government is a violation of the Logan Act.

    Overt acts (including unauthorized negotiations) which provide aid and comfort to enemies of the United States are treason.

    The two categories are basically orthogonal; they aren't mutually exclusive.
